Photojournalism is a type of photography through which news are being told to the public, but it may not always be reliable without any supportive article.
Henri Cartier-Bresson has developed a style in street photography that is called 'The Decisive Moment' and is considered to be a master in candid photography.
Photo 1 |
He used Leica M4 or 3G with a preferred 50mm Elmar lens to take his photos.
